Can you use electrical tape to cover exposed wires?

Can you use electrical tape to cover exposed wires?

Electrical tape, typically black in color, should be used on exposed electrical wires because of its low conductivity and durability to wear and tear over time. Electrical tape should not be used if the insulation between the positive and neutral wire is compromised.

Is it safe to tape a plug into an outlet?

Taping a plug in place is a bad idea because inside the receptacle there is poor contact, which leads to heat, which may lead to fire.

Can electrical tape catch fire?

Can electrical tape catch fire? Although most reputable brands of electrical tape will have decent thermal properties (generally to cope with temperatures up to around 80 degrees Celsius), many varieties of insulation tape are indeed flammable if they’re allowed to get hot enough.

Can you use painter’s tape on electrical wires?

Electrical tape would be fine. You can get it in many colors, too. Masking/painter’s tape does add some risk, as it’s not got the same rated performance in overheating/fire conditions and might ignite or serve as a fuel source. It’s a small concern, but it’s a concern, and very probably a code violation.

How do you fix exposed wires in electrical cables?

If you are starting to see exposed wires in your electrical cables, fix them as soon as possible to prevent the problem from getting worse. Fix minor damage on any type of electrical cable with electrical tape, repair damaged charger cables with Sugru putty, or fix more serious damage on electrical cables with heat-shrink tubing.

Is it safe to replace a broken wire on a house?

It can be fairly safe as a temporary fix, and is certainly better than leaving the wires exposed, but if you’re talking about permanently installed AC power lines it is not acceptable under the electrical code; you need to have a qualified electrician perform a proper repair. Is electelectrical tape better than nothing?

Electrical tape is better than nothing but you should really do something else. If the intent is to cover an exposed and abandoned line, it is much better to disconnect it from the source or remove the wire altogether. If the wire is need for a little time, consider using wire nuts and placing the termination inside of a grounded electrical box.
